<p>Department: Courts</p> <p>Sub-Department: CASA (Court Appointed Special Advocates)</p> <p>Pay Grade: 103</p> <p>FLSA Status: Non-exempt</p> <p>Employment Status: Part Time</p> <p>Reports to: CASA Program Director</p> <p>Supervises: N/A</p> <p>Job Summary:</p> <p>To assist the CASA Program Director in the daily administration of the CASA Program.</p> <p>Essential Job Functions:</p> <ul> <li>Attend, monitor and document all non-CASA-assigned Dependency hearings. </li><li>Display good time management to prepare for court in advance; complete hearing notes and organize court documents in a timely manner. </li><li>Demonstrate the ability to listen and absorb information during the hearings extended periods of time. </li><li>Process outcomes of the Dependency hearings with CASA staff. </li><li>When possible, participate in at least one pre-service training class for each training round to meet and get to know prospective CASA volunteers for matching purposes. </li><li>Provide input to CASA staff to best match CASA volunteers with Dependent children most in need of an advocate. </li><li>Maintain regular contact with the CASA Office to keep staff updated with the status of the daily hearings. </li><li>Participate in staff meetings, trainings, and other CASA-related events when possible. </li><li>Within the parameters of the part-time hours, observe and record team meetings and Permanency Roundtable meetings as needed. </li><li>Assist with the process of preparing a case file for the newly assigned CASA once they have been matched with a child/youth. </li><li>Foster positive working relationship with personnel in the Courts, Children and Youth, attorneys, other agencies involved with child welfare, and especially with CASA staff which sees this position as an integral part of the team. </li></ul> <p>Minimum Requirements to Perform the Work:</p> <p>Education:</p> <ul> <li>Associate's degree plus clerical and computer training plus 2-4 years of work experience in comparable field; or equivalent combination of experience and education; any prior training related to CASA, the child welfare system or the court system preferred. </li></ul> <p>Work Experience:</p> <ul> <li>2-4 years in an office environment with clerical and computer experience; any prior experience related to CASA, the child welfare system, the court system or county government preferred. </li></ul>
